About the Role

Splunk is seeking a highly skilled Site Reliability Engineer to join our Cloud Traffic Engineering team. As a Site Reliability Engineer, you will play a critical role in ensuring the availability, performance, efficiency, and security of our Cloud SaaS platform.

Key Responsibilities
  • Develop and deploy software to improve the reliability and scalability of our Cloud services.
  • Work with cloud providers to integrate their networking products into our ecosystem.
  • Build a control plane to scale and secure Kubernetes deployments on various cloud computing platforms.
  • Commit to automation and master new technologies to help automate routine tasks and free up time for innovation.
  • Work on and debug distributed systems like CDNs, Kubernetes, databases, traffic, and data replication.
  • Use continuous delivery, testing, and security standard methodologies.
  • Operational excellence and make decisions based on numbers rather than assumptions.
Requirements
  • Experience deploying production cloud networking and infrastructure solutions while adhering to industry-standard DevOps principles.
  • Experience handling SaaS and/or On-prem applications for a large customer base.
  • Experience with one or more of the public cloud providers (AWS, Azure, or GCP).
  • Experience coding with Python/Go.
  • Experience with CICD (Gitlab, Jenkins, and others) and automation (Terraform or equivalent) technologies and tools.
  • Ability to mentor junior engineers on the team, provide technical direction, perform design/code reviews, and champion engineering best practices.
